hedgewars/uConsts.pas
branchhedgeroid
changeset 5375 ec4006837feb
parent 5316 191cd6c06203
child 5343 ff7ecf483759
child 5348 0bc81de36e08
equal deleted inserted replaced
5373:ad1c61a6ab4d 5375:ec4006837feb
   240     ammoprop_AltAttack    = $00000200;
   240     ammoprop_AltAttack    = $00000200;
   241     ammoprop_AltUse       = $00000400;
   241     ammoprop_AltUse       = $00000400;
   242     ammoprop_NotBorder    = $00000800;
   242     ammoprop_NotBorder    = $00000800;
   243     ammoprop_Utility      = $00001000;
   243     ammoprop_Utility      = $00001000;
   244     ammoprop_Effect       = $00002000;
   244     ammoprop_Effect       = $00002000;
       
   245     ammoprop_SetBounce    = $00004000;
   245     ammoprop_NoRoundEnd   = $10000000;
   246     ammoprop_NoRoundEnd   = $10000000;
   246 
   247 
   247     AMMO_INFINITE = 100;
   248     AMMO_INFINITE = 100;
   248 
   249 
   249     EXPLAllDamageInRadius = $00000001;
   250     EXPLAllDamageInRadius = $00000001;
   256     EXPLDoNotTouchAny     = $00000080;
   257     EXPLDoNotTouchAny     = $00000080;
   257 
   258 
   258     posCaseAmmo    = $00000001;
   259     posCaseAmmo    = $00000001;
   259     posCaseHealth  = $00000002;
   260     posCaseHealth  = $00000002;
   260     posCaseUtility = $00000004;
   261     posCaseUtility = $00000004;
       
   262     posCaseDummy   = $00000008;
       
   263     posCaseTrap    = $00000010;
   261 
   264 
   262     NoPointX = Low(LongInt);
   265     NoPointX = Low(LongInt);
   263     cTargetPointRef : TPoint = (X: NoPointX; Y: 0);
   266     cTargetPointRef : TPoint = (X: NoPointX; Y: 0);
   264 
   267 
   265     // hog tag mask
   268     // hog tag mask